編程app開發(fā)平臺(tái)(編程app開發(fā)平臺(tái)哪個(gè)好)
今天給各位分享編程app開發(fā)平臺(tái)的知識(shí),其中也會(huì)對編程app開發(fā)平臺(tái)哪個(gè)好進(jìn)行解釋,如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在開始吧!
怎么開發(fā)一個(gè)app
谷歌推出的AppInventorAndroidApp開發(fā)工具可以讓你僅通過拖拉式的簡單操作就可以創(chuàng)建自己的AndroidApp。對于那些為了特定目的想要?jiǎng)邮謬L試開發(fā)一個(gè)簡單應(yīng)用的用戶。
有沒有免費(fèi)的軟件或平臺(tái)能自己在上面編寫代碼開發(fā)app的?
你說的是APP快速開發(fā)平臺(tái),現(xiàn)在越來越多的軟件都基于開發(fā)平臺(tái)工具進(jìn)行配置式開發(fā)了,開發(fā)速度更快、開發(fā)成本更低、業(yè)務(wù)調(diào)整更加靈活!
適配企業(yè)管理軟件(如OA系統(tǒng)、項(xiàng)目管理系統(tǒng)、采購管理系統(tǒng)等)的開發(fā)平臺(tái)選擇面較廣,myapps平臺(tái)、flowportal平臺(tái)、hotent平臺(tái)等都可以,前兩者都是有免費(fèi)版本并可以對外正式商用的!
至于網(wǎng)站/APP/小程序類開發(fā)平臺(tái)則可以測試一下世云IVX、起步牛刀云、迪西克的平臺(tái),不僅可以托拉拽配置功能、還能可視化的配置UI,基本上還少需要自己編寫代碼,大大提升APP開發(fā)的效率,不過免費(fèi)與否、是否有功能限制就需要仔細(xì)咨詢和評(píng)測才知道了。
如何開發(fā)一個(gè)App?
按照以下步驟可以開發(fā)app:
1、APP的idea形成;
2、那些idea來進(jìn)行APP的主要功能設(shè)計(jì)以及大概界面構(gòu)思和設(shè)計(jì);
3、大功能模塊代碼編寫以及大概的界面模塊編寫;
4、把大概的界面和功能連接起來;
5、進(jìn)行app測試;
6、上傳至應(yīng)用商店。
軟件開發(fā)平臺(tái)都有哪些?具體都有哪幾種呢?
手機(jī)應(yīng)用軟件開發(fā)平臺(tái)?市面上的軟件開發(fā)平臺(tái)有很多,但是常見的也就那么幾個(gè),重慶魔女科技有限公司monvkeji.com告訴大家當(dāng)前主流的軟件app系統(tǒng)有,安卓(android)、蘋果(iOS)、鴻蒙(HarmonyOS),這三大手機(jī)APP系統(tǒng),對應(yīng)的應(yīng)用軟件開發(fā)工具也會(huì)不同,安卓、鴻蒙、蘋果系統(tǒng)的主流的軟件開發(fā)平臺(tái)有哪些。
app應(yīng)用開發(fā)
一、安卓開發(fā)平臺(tái)
目前安卓開發(fā)人員用的比較多的android app開發(fā)工具有:Android Studio 和 Eclipse 這兩個(gè)。
1、Android Studio
Android Studio為開發(fā)安卓app應(yīng)用提供了一切必要的功能,也是安卓的官方IDE,是專門為安卓軟件開發(fā)而打造,它為開發(fā)和調(diào)試軟件提供專業(yè)的集成開發(fā)環(huán)境,也是一款比較有名的軟件開發(fā)工具了。
java開發(fā)
2、Eclipse
Eclipse也是軟件開發(fā)程序員廣泛應(yīng)用的一款android開發(fā)工具,Eclipse支持跨平臺(tái)開發(fā),同時(shí)支持很多插件。Eclipse附帶了一個(gè)標(biāo)準(zhǔn)的插件集,包括Java開發(fā)工具(Java Development Kit,JDK)。與其他固定的IDE開發(fā)工具相比,Eclipse具有更高的靈活性和自主性。
二、蘋果開發(fā)平臺(tái)
ios開發(fā)平臺(tái)用的是Xcode, Xcode是運(yùn)行在操作系統(tǒng) Mac OS x上的IDE,由蘋果公司打造。Xcode也是開發(fā)OS X 和 iOS應(yīng)用程序的比較快捷的方式了。它具有統(tǒng)一的用戶界面設(shè)計(jì),編碼、測試、調(diào)試在一個(gè)簡單的窗口內(nèi)就能完成。
蘋果開發(fā)工具
三、鴻蒙開發(fā)平臺(tái)
鴻蒙開發(fā)工具deveco studio,是華為自主研發(fā)的鴻蒙操作系統(tǒng)的一個(gè)終端開發(fā)工具,已面向全球用戶開放使用,deveco studio是鴻蒙系統(tǒng)的專屬開發(fā)平臺(tái),能進(jìn)行程序開發(fā),軟件調(diào)試,維護(hù)檢驗(yàn)等操作,支持多種軟件開發(fā)語言,方便開發(fā)工程師進(jìn)行開發(fā)調(diào)試。deveco studio擁有非常舒適的app開發(fā)環(huán)境,智齒可視化編程,能實(shí)時(shí)查看編程效果,大幅降低了開發(fā)難度。
編程用的app有哪些
這里介紹3種可以在手機(jī)上編程的app,分別是c語言編譯器(c語言)、AIDE集成開發(fā)環(huán)境(java)、QPython3(python),都不需要root,可以直接編寫程序并運(yùn)行,下面我簡單介紹一下這3個(gè)app的安裝和簡單使用,主要內(nèi)容如下:
C語言編譯器:這是一個(gè)很小巧的c編譯器,大概13兆左右,界面簡潔、樸素,使用起來很簡單,下面我介紹一下這個(gè)app的安裝和簡單使用:
1.下載安裝,這里以我的vivo手機(jī)為例,直接打開“應(yīng)用商店”,搜索“C語言編譯器”,如下,直接點(diǎn)擊下載安裝:
測試代碼如下,這里編寫了2個(gè)函數(shù),分別是2數(shù)之和和2數(shù)只差,很簡單:
程序運(yùn)行截圖如下,需要先輸入2個(gè)數(shù),才能正常運(yùn)行:
AIDE集成開發(fā)環(huán)境:這個(gè)主要是用來寫java代碼(創(chuàng)建工程、寫小游戲等),當(dāng)然也可以寫c++代碼,只不過需要安裝對應(yīng)的插件才行,自帶自動(dòng)補(bǔ)全的功能,界面干凈、整潔,使用起來不錯(cuò),下面我介紹一下這個(gè)app的安裝和簡單使用:
1.下載安裝,這直接在應(yīng)用商店里搜素“AIDE”就行,直接下載安裝,如下:
這里測試一下,主要代碼如下,官方自帶的例子:
程序運(yùn)行截圖如下:
QPython3:這個(gè)見名思意,主要用來在手機(jī)上寫python3代碼,使用起來也不錯(cuò),下面我介紹一下這個(gè)app的安裝和簡單使用:
1.下載安裝,這里直接在應(yīng)用商店里搜索“QPython3”就行,直接下載安裝,如下:
主界面如下,主要分為“終端”、“編輯器”、“程序”、“QPYPI”、“課程”、“社區(qū)”這6個(gè)模塊,終端類似IDLE,編輯器類似記事本,QPYPI是第三方包和工具,程序存儲(chǔ)官方自帶的示例,課程是一些教學(xué)案例:
這里測試一下官方自帶的例子—speaky.py,在“程序”這個(gè)模塊下,代碼如下:
點(diǎn)擊運(yùn)行按鈕,程序運(yùn)行截圖如下:
至此,這3個(gè)app都介紹完畢??偟膩碚f,使用起來都不錯(cuò),各有各的功能,當(dāng)然,還有許多其他的app也可以在手機(jī)上進(jìn)行編程,像c4droid(c/c++),termux(高級(jí)終端,類似linux)等,這里我就不詳細(xì)介紹了,感興趣的可以在網(wǎng)上搜索一下,有相關(guān)教程和示例可供參考,希望以上分享的內(nèi)容能對你有所幫助吧。
關(guān)于編程app開發(fā)平臺(tái)和編程app開發(fā)平臺(tái)哪個(gè)好的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。